Holding deposit
In order to secure a property whilst the application procedure is completed, a Holding Deposit equal to 1 week's rent may be payable. This is calculated by monthly rent x 12 ÷ 52 and is payable to j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ited. Once the Holding Deposit is paid, the landlord and the tenant are expected to enter into the tenancy agreement within 15 calendar days. This date is called the Deadline for Agreement. The landlord and the tenant can agree to extend this date. If an applicant fails referencing, the Holding Deposit will be paid to the applicant within 7 calendar days, save where:
1. If the applicant fails a Right to Rent check regardless of when the Holding Deposit was accepted;
2. If the applicant provides false or misleading information to j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ited, or the landlord, which the landlord is reasonably entitled to consider in deciding whether to grant the tenancy because this materially affects their suitability to rent the property;
3. If the applicant notifies j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ited or the landlord before the Deadline for Agreement that they have decided not to enter into the tenancy agreement;
4. If the tenant fails to take all reasonable steps to enter into a tenancy agreement;
5. If the tenant seeks to change the tenancy agreement after it has been signed, and the landlord refuses to make that change. In which case, the Holding Deposit will be forfeit, and retained by j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ited, on behalf of the landlord. A written explanation of why the Holding Deposit has been retained will be provided to the applicant within 7 calendar days of the decision being made.
Security deposit
A Security Deposit equal to 5 weeks' rent will be payable to j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ited, if the applicant successfully completes the referencing process. Any money held by jh Homes (Cumbria) Limited as a Holding Deposit will be used towards payment of the Security Deposit. The Security Deposit will be registered with the Deposit Protection Scheme within 30 days of the tenancy being signed and will be repaid to the Tenant at the end of the tenancy, subject to the property being left in a satisfactory condition/deduction of any contractual expenses.

How is interest calculated on rent arrears
Interest will be charged on the total amount outstanding, on a daily basis.
For example:
£500 in arrears are outstanding for 30 days.
The current Bank of England base rate is 4.00%
Interest rate applied: 3% + 4.00% = 7.00%
£500 x 0.0700 = £35.00
£35.00 ÷ 365 = £0.096
9.6p x 30 days outstanding = £2.88
